Message type: E = Error
Message class: FKK_MDG_CHECK - Contract Account Check Messages
Message number: 010
Message text: Planned changes in the past are not allowed.

- Planned changes in the past are not allowed. ?The SAP error message FKK_MDG_CHECK010 indicates that there are planned changes in the past, which are not allowed in the system. This error typically occurs in the context of contract accounts receivable and payable (FI-CA) when trying to make changes to data that is time-dependent, such as master data or contract accounts.
Cause:
The primary cause of this error is that the system is designed to prevent changes to certain data that would affect historical records. For example, if you are trying to change a contract account or a customer master record with a validity date that is set in the past, the system will throw this error to maintain data integrity and consistency.
Solution:
To resolve this error, you can consider the following approaches:
Check Validity Dates: Review the validity dates of the changes you are trying to make. Ensure that any planned changes are set for a date that is in the future, not in the past.
Adjust Change Requests: If you are using a change request or a similar process, ensure that the request is not attempting to modify historical data. You may need to create a new change request with the correct future date.
Data Correction: If the changes are necessary and you need to correct past data, you may need to consult with your SAP administrator or functional consultant. They might need to use specific transactions or tools to make adjustments, or they may advise on the proper procedure to follow.
Consult Documentation: Review SAP documentation or notes related to the specific module you are working with (e.g., FI-CA) for any additional guidelines or best practices regarding time-dependent data changes.
User Authorization: Ensure that you have the necessary authorizations to make changes to the data. Sometimes, restrictions can be due to user roles and permissions.
